[Breitling x Triumph Motorcycles] Recently got into photography, naturally I had to take pictures of my watch
This is the Breitling TB0134101M1X1. It rocks the B01 movement, which is suprisingly thin considering for a chronograph, even more so when you factor in the date complication. The watch is made of titanium with red gold accents (like rose gold, but with more copper, lovely color), and comes factory with a very large aged leather rally 24mm (the watch has 22mm lugs but the strap sticks out by 1mm on each side as you can tell).
The watch itself is 42 mm and is much thinner than a Longines Spirit Flyback or a Seiko automatic Speedtimer, which I used to own and sold for this one.
The watch is a collab with Triumph motorcycles, which released the speed triple 1200rr Breitling Edition, a very sweet flasgship sportsbike.
The dark grey base with red gold accents make dressing this up or down very fun. You can wear it with a grey suit in the office, a tan suit at weddings, or a vintage leather jacket when going out. Super versatile piece.
